Understanding Licensing and Regulation in Online Casinos
One of the most critical aspects of evaluating an online casino is its licensing and regulation. A reputable online casino will be licensed by a well-respected regulatory body, ensuring that it adheres to strict standards of operation. These bodies, such as the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, and the Gibraltar Regulatory Authority, oversee various aspects of the casino's operations, including fairness, security, and responsible gambling practices. Without proper licensing, a platform operates in a grey area, and players have limited recourse in case of disputes or unfair practices. It's essential to verify the validity of a license before depositing any funds or engaging in real-money play. Look for the licensing information prominently displayed on the casino's website, typically in the footer, and cross-reference it with the official registry of the issuing authority.
The Importance of Third-Party Audits
Beyond licensing, look for casinos that undergo regular third-party audits. These audits, conducted by independent testing agencies like eCOGRA or iTech Labs, verify the randomness and fairness of the games offered by the casino. These agencies employ sophisticated algorithms and statistical analysis to ensure that the results are not manipulated and that the payout percentages align with the advertised rates. A seal of approval from a recognized testing agency provides players with an added layer of assurance that the games are legitimate and the casino operates with integrity. The presence of such audits signals a commitment to transparency and player protection, reinforcing trust in the platform.
| Regulatory Body | Key Oversight Areas |
|---|---|
| UK Gambling Commission | Licensing, compliance, responsible gambling |
| Malta Gaming Authority | Licensing, game integrity, player protection |
| Gibraltar Regulatory Authority | Licensing, financial security, fair gaming |

Live Dealer Games: A Closer Look
A significant trend in the online casino industry is the rise of live dealer games. These games, streamed in real-time from professional studios, offer an immersive and interactive experience that closely mimics the atmosphere of a brick-and-mortar casino. Players can interact with live dealers and other players through chat features, adding a social element to the online gaming experience. Live dealer games typically include popular table games like bl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ker, as well as game show-style options like Dream Catcher and Monopoly Live. This blend of convenience and realism has made live dealer games a favorite among online casino enthusiasts.

Payment Options and Withdrawal Processes
A smooth and secure banking experience is crucial for any online casino. Players need to feel confident that their funds are safe and that they can easily deposit and withdraw money. Reputable online casinos offer a variety of payment options, including credit and debit cards, e-wallets (such as P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), bank transfers, and increasingly, cryptocurrencies. The availability of multiple payment methods caters to a wider range of players and provides flexibility. Equally important is the speed and efficiency of withdrawals. Players expect to receive their winnings promptly, and lengthy withdrawal processes can be a major source of frustration. Casinos should clearly outline their withdrawal policies, including processing times and any associated fees. Transparency and efficiency in these areas are key to building trust with players.
Customer Support and Responsible Gambling Initiatives
Effective customer support is essential for addressing player inquiries and resolving any issues that may arise. A good online casino will offer multiple support channels, including live chat, email, and phone support, available 24/7. Live chat is often the preferred method, as it provides instant assistance. Customer support representatives should be knowledgeable, friendly, and responsive. Beyond customer support, responsible gambling initiatives are vital. Reputable casinos offer tools and resources to help players manage their gambling habits and prevent problem gambling. These may include de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and links to organizations that provide support for gambling addiction. A commitment to responsible gambling demonstrates a casino’s dedication to the well-being of its players.
